Perhaps the 1 st. step, especially for newbies, should be one or two simple things? I suggest the hands, further simplified to the proper grip (I know, I know), starting with the cocking of the left wrist, bending of the right wrist (get lag). Then the function of each , together, on the downswing (keep lag).
A starting point? Flying wedges next?
